Bug Description

Kernel crash whilst building new kernel:

Steps to reproduce:

wget https://www.kernel.org/pub/linux/kernel/v4.x/testing/linux-4.1-rc2.tar.xz
tar xf linux-4.1-rc2.tar.xz
cd linux-4.1-rc2/
make mrproper
make olddefconfig
make -j20

I noticed that the output from the build had stopped then noticed the following messages (via dmesg):
